Cairo

Cairo is the chaotic capital city of Egypt. With a population of more than 16 million, it is one of the largest cities in both Africa and the Middle East. As a traveler, you're likely to arrive and leave from here and you'll get your first orientation to the area during the chaotic and congestion filled taxi ride from the airport.

Grand Cayman

When people think of the Cayman Islands, they typically think of offshore bank accounts and sunny, cruise ship ports. Grand Cayman has more to offer travelers than a playground for the wealthy or a short stopover for cruise passengers. This tropical island is the largest of the three Cayman Islands, it is a shopper's heaven, a center for global finance and an ideal vacation spot.

Which place is cheaper, Grand Cayman or Cairo?

These are the overall average travel costs for the two destinations.

The average daily cost (per person) in Cairo is $17, while the average daily cost in Grand Cayman is $215. These costs include accommodation (assuming double occupancy, so the traveler is sharing the room), food, transportation, and entertainment. While every person is different, these costs are an average of past travelers in each destination. When we compare the travel costs of actual travelers between Cairo and Grand Cayman, we can see that Grand Cayman is more expensive. And not only is Cairo much less expensive, but it is actually a significantly cheaper destination. Since Cairo is in Africa and Grand Cayman is in Caribbean Islands, this is one of the main reasons why the costs are so different, as different regions of the world tend to have overall different travel costs. So, traveling to Cairo would let you spend less money overall. Or, you could decide to spend more money in Cairo and be able to afford a more luxurious travel style by staying in nicer hotels, eating at more expensive restaurants, taking tours, and experiencing more activities. The same level of travel in Grand Cayman would naturally cost you much more money, so you would probably want to keep your budget a little tighter in Grand Cayman than you might in Cairo.

Should I visit Cairo or Grand Cayman in the Winter?

Both Grand Cayman and Cairo during the winter are popular places to visit. Plenty of visitors come to Cairo because of the warm climate and sunshine that lasts throughout the year. Warm weather and sunshine bring visitors to Grand Cayman year-round.

Cairo usually gets less rain in January than Grand Cayman. Cairo gets 15 mm (0.6 in) of rain, while Grand Cayman receives 58 mm (2.3 in) of rain this time of the year.

In the winter, Cairo is much colder than Grand Cayman. Typically, the winter temperatures in Cairo in January average around 14°C (57°F), and Grand Cayman averages at about 24°C (76°F).


  • Winter Average Temperatures January
    Cairo 14°C (57°F) 
    Grand Cayman 24°C (76°F)

Typical Weather for Grand Cayman and Cairo

Cairo Grand Cayman
Temp (°C) Rain (mm) Temp (°C) Rain (mm)
Jan 14°C (57°F) 15 mm (0.6 in) 24°C (76°F) 58 mm (2.3 in)
Feb 14°C (57°F) 4 mm (0.2 in) 24°C (76°F) 51 mm (2 in)
Mar 17°C (63°F) 8 mm (0.3 in) 25°C (77°F) 31 mm (1.2 in)
Apr 21°C (70°F) 7 mm (0.3 in) 26°C (79°F) 48 mm (1.9 in)
May 25°C (77°F) 0 mm (0 in) 27°C (81°F) 131 mm (5.1 in)
Jun 27°C (81°F) 0 mm (0 in) 28°C (82°F) 183 mm (7.2 in)
Jul 28°C (82°F) 1 mm (0 in) 28°C (83°F) 179 mm (7 in)
Aug 28°C (82°F) 0 mm (0 in) 28°C (82°F) 172 mm (6.8 in)
Sep 26°C (79°F) 5 mm (0.2 in) 28°C (82°F) 212 mm (8.3 in)
Oct 23°C (73°F) 5 mm (0.2 in) 27°C (81°F) 238 mm (9.4 in)
Nov 19°C (66°F) 1 mm (0 in) 26°C (79°F) 141 mm (5.6 in)
Dec 15°C (59°F) 3 mm (0.1 in) 25°C (78°F) 57 mm (2.3 in)
